The Benefits of UPVC Door and Windows

Upvc windows and doors have numerous advantages for the owners of their products. These benefits include energy efficiency and durability as well as ease of cleaning. Upvc windows and doors are environmentally friendly.

male-worker-repairing-door-in-building-under-const-2021-12-09-21-20-34-utc.jpgDurability

Durability is a crucial aspect to consider when choosing windows and doors. It is important to select a product that is durable and provides high security.

There are a variety of materials that can be used to make doors and windows. You can choose from aluminum, wood or uPVC. These materials are well-known for their endurance.

Unlike wooden doors, uPVC doors don't rot, fade, or break. They also resist mold, rust and water. The manufacturing process is the reason that gives UPVC its strength.

When compared to traditional windows made of wood, uPVC's insulation capabilities will keep your home warm during winter and cool during summer. This will allow you to reduce energy costs.

The eco-friendly and durable properties of UPVC make it an ideal choice for homes where rain is a major issue. uPVC windows and doors are a smart choice for those who live in areas in a place where humidity and water could cause damage as much like ultraviolet radiation.

uPVC doors and windows are sturdy because they don't require softening with chemicals. They are also affordable and easy-to-maintenance. Moreover, uPVC can be recycled.

It is also possible to mix laminated glass with frames made of uPVC frame to increase security. You can also include steel reinforcements in order to improve the overall strength of the frame.

Additionally, repair upvc windows has excellent noise-cutting properties. It is extremely durable and does not have to be replaced frequently. If you want to replace your windows and doors, uPVC will be your most ideal choice.

Energy efficiency

People are looking for ways to reduce electricity consumption due to the rising cost. They are also searching for fixtures and devices that offer high efficiency. Making the right choice of materials can help in this. For example, uPVC doors and windows can be used to lower energy usage.

The first step is to know the location and amount of energy is being lost. Buildings typically account for the majority of energy usage. You need to select materials that can withstand all weather conditions to reduce energy consumption. Fortunately, uPVC is excellent at noise reduction and thermal insulation.

In addition, uPVC has a higher insulation value than wood and metal. This keeps heat out during summer and hold it in the winter. It keeps the ideal internal temperature.

Another benefit of uPVC is its chemical resistance. These properties make it extremely robust. Moreover, uPVC is 100% recyclable. Installing and buying uPVC products can help reduce the carbon footprint.

Triple-insulated glass or double-glazed glass is a different way to conserve energy. These kinds of glazing can reduce the accumulation of moisture in the glass and improve the resistance to noise.

Environmentally friendly

uPVC windows are an eco-friendly option if you're searching for windows that are robust and energy efficient. They can be recycled and are an excellent option for your home. uPVC windows are not only environmentally friendly but also highly energy efficient. They help reduce the use of gas and electricity to heat your home.

In addition to its energy efficiency, uPVC has other benefits in addition. It is an excellent insulation material that will keep your home more comfortable and dry for longer.

UPVC is also a very durable material. You won't have to replace windows and doors frequently. The frames can be recycled more than 10 times.

Another benefit of uPVC's resistance to extreme temperatures is its long-lasting nature. This makes it perfect for shower curtains and fencing. Similarly, uPVC's dust-proof quality implies that it is suitable for a range of uses.

It is also simple to recycle. Many manufacturers use uPVC waste to create PVC pipes. A German plant can also recycle more than 50,000 tonnes of uPVC each year.
